:shhh: I have to be careful giving advice on housing stuff as its my bread and butter, but please Sue the landlords ass!! Its down to the landlord to prove they have put the deposit in not you so once you have confirmation from the other TDS that its not in serve them with the claim.

Its the N5 form from court service website and will cost approx £30 to do. If LL puts the deposit in now they are aware your on to them you are still entitled to claim, any more info feel free to PM me!

Oooh I love this law as it is all new and waiting for common law to be ruled.......Im so sad!!!

There is no defence for 'not knowing' in law, the law is on your side hun!

They have to legally give you alot of info when telling you they have secured your deposit (sometimes contained in your tenancy agreement) so that for one is enough to make a claim regardless of if its in the TDS or not. Sounds like they havent put it in TBH and if an agent deals with all the tenancy stuff they will be in for alot of problems as you sue the landlord and he/she would have a good claim to sue them. £30ish for 3x your deposit is well worth it, until they secure the money any section 21 notice they serve is invalid too!!
